Young lady when looking for a husband consider this: what kind of a shadow does he have. The Song of Solomon shares the words between the bride and her bridegroom. In chapter 2 verse 3 the bride says, "As the apple tree among the trees of the wood, so is my beloved among the sons. I sat down under his shadow with great delight, and his fruit was sweet to my taste." I cut down 20 giant willow trees last week. They make a mess that must be picked up before cutting the grass, the wood is worthless as lumber , it is a poor firewood and they are full of dead branches making it dangerous to be under them for shade from the sun. Most men are like a willow tree: worthless. An apple tree has apples to eat. The wood has a pleasant aroma and is great to use in a smoker. It is safe to be under the shadow of an apple tree and they produce great beauty each spring with their blossoms. Look for a man who will provide you shade from the sun and shelter from the storm. A man who spends time at the tavern with the boys and with drunken women is as worthless as a willow tree.
